7/10. Punisher and Elektra were great, and the action was great of course, but the story was weak and all over the place. Kingpin was sorely missed imo.
 
7. I thought it was cool seeing Punisher/Elektra interact with Daredevil. However those two weren't perfectly cast especially Elektra, I wish they hired another actress. A lot of episodes were quite long and I didn't like the pacing, too many talking scenes that felt too long. I wish they will fix the lighting of the night scenes especially the scenes set in Murdock's apartment, because it looks so budget TV. Not a fan of the costumes of those three and I didn't like how random Elektra got her signature weapon. Some of the cool fight scenes were entertaining to watch, however I prefer the action last season especially with the ninja guy. Then the story felt divided, there's a storyline for Punisher then with Elektra and the Yakuza thing and I just prefer how season 1 mostly focused Daredevil's conflict with Fisk.

9 out of 10

Better supporting cast, especially big improvements from Karen and Foggy, better action, and a faster paced story that doesn't slow down. Season 1 kind of fizzled out for me a little in the last 3 or 4 episodes, and it's finale was underwhelming, but not so this time. I loved the chemistry between all of the characters, the more violent tone while still having more of the comic book elements come into play. Daredevil is the Batman tv show I always wanted, that I didn't get with Gotham.

I'd say the main flaw of this season is that two of the big plot reveals were done a little too late, and weren't explained as well as I'd have liked them to, and that the Punisher and Elektra story arcs don't actually intersect very much like I expected. Other than that, this show is masterful.
